Cowboys stop Patriots, punch ticket to Florida
After a great run the Amherst Patriot Pee Wee’s season came to an end in Worcester today at Foley Stadium. The Pee Wee’s fell to the Mount Hope Cowboys in the New England Regional Finals by a score of 25-6. The Patriots gave a great effort, played hard until the very end, but were not able to keep the speedy Cowboys out of the end zone. For the second year in a row the team from Providence, Rhode Island will advance to Florida to compete for the national Pop Warner title.









The Amherst Pee Wee’s (1) battled the Bedford Bulldogs (4) at Bedford High School today for the right to advance to the State Championship Game Wednesday night in Merrimack. Despite not playing a game in two weeks, the Pee Wee’s looked crisp and took care of business with a 27-0 win.

The Patriots played games in Hooksett and Youngsville on Sunday. The feature game of the day was the Patriots undefeated Mitey Mite Blue team facing off against a very tough opponent from Youngsville (4-1). The two teams slugged it out under an unseasonably hot October sun and the Patriots prevailed in the end.
